Exponential Moving Average

MarketTechnicals.emaFunction
ema(ta::TimeArray, n, wilder = false)
ema(A::Array, n, wilder = false)

Exponemtial Moving Average

A.k.a. exponentially weighted moving average (EWMA)

Formula

Let $k$ denote the degree of weighting decrease.

If parameter wilder is true, $k = \frac{1}{n}$, else $k = \frac{2}{n + 1}$.

\[\text{EMA}_t = k \times P_t + (1 - k) \times \text{EMA}_{t - 1}\]

Kaufman's Adaptive Moving Average

MarketTechnicals.kamaFunction
kama(ta::TimeArray, n = 10, fn = 2, sn = 30)

Kaufman's Adaptive Moving Average

Arguments

  • n: period

  • fn: the fastest EMA constant

  • sn: the slowest EMA constant

Formula

\[\begin{align*} \text{KAMA}_t & = \text{KAMA}_{t-1} + \text{SC} \times (\text{Price} - \text{KAMA}_{t-1}) \\ \text{SC} & = (\text{ER} \times (\frac{2}{fn + 1} - \frac{2}{sn + 1}) + \frac{2}{sn + 1})^2 \\ \text{ER} & = \frac{Change}{Volatility} \\ \text{Change} & = | \text{Price} - \text{Price}_{t-n} | \\ \text{Volatility} & = \sum_{i}^{n} | \text{Price}_i - \text{Price}_{i - 1} | \end{align*}\]

Moving Average Envelope

MarketTechnicals.envFunction
env(ta::TimeArray, n; e = 0.1)
env(A::AbstractArray, n; e = 0.1)

Moving Average Envelope

\[\begin{align*} \text{Upper Envelope} & = \text{SMA}(n) \times (1 + e) \\ \text{Lower Envelope} & = \text{SMA}(n) \times (1 - e) \end{align*}\]

Arguments

  • e: the envelope, 0.1 implies the 10% envelope.

Simple Moving Average

MarketTechnicals.smaFunction
sma(ta::TimeArray, n)
sma(A::Array, n)

Simple Moving Average

Formula

\[\text{SMA} = \frac{\sum_i^n{P_i}}{n}\]
